not something that can be taught it can only be realized and once it is there is no going back in the beginning there was only the one boundless infinite formless it was complete needing nothing lacking nothing and yet from the depths of its Stillness a movement arose a whisper a will I am one I will be many and so the illusion of creation was born but what is this illusion it is not a deception in the way we typically understand it is not a lie it is a veil a dream that allows the one to
appear as the many it is the dance of form within the formless the shifting waves upon an unmoving ocean this illusion is called Maya and it is not random it operates through three distinct forces three threads that weave the fabric of reality these are the gunas the fundamental qualities that shape all existence the first is satva the quality of clarity wisdom and Harmony When Maya moves through satva it reveals the truth hidden beneath illusion it leads to deep awareness to an understanding of the divine nature of all things this is the energy of light of
purity of balance it is the path of seekers sages and those who look beyond the material world to find the Eternal but then there is rajas the force of movement passion ambition and desire rajas is fire it is Drive hunger restlessness it fuels creation but it also fuels struggle it compels beings to act to chase to conquer it is the force behind every Triumph every war every Empire it is neither good nor bad it simply is pushing existence forward in an endless cycle of craving and achievement and finally there is tamas the force of inertia
darkness and stagnation it is the weight that holds things down the cloud that obscures truth when Maya moves through tamas it breeds ignorance apathy and delusion it is the force that keeps people trapped in illusions of separateness in cycles of indulgence and neglect it is the resistance to growth the sleep of the Soul these three forces satva rajas and tamas exist in everything in every being in every moment they rise and fall shaping perception and experience a person dominated by satva seeks knowledge and peace one ruled by Rus is driven by ambition and struggle one
lost in tamus remains blind weighed down by illusion But Here Lies the key no matter which force governs you they are all part of the same illusion they are all movements within the dream to awaken one must see through them all Meer shapes how you see the world but it is not the world itself it is a filter a distortion one that keeps you believing in separation in division in struggle but once you recognize the Illusion for what it is you are no longer bound by it you begin to remember you begin to awaken for
